Çocuk Sağlığı ve Hastalıkları Hemşireliği Dersini Alan Hemşirelik Öğrencilerine Akran Eğitimi ile Verilen İlaç Uygulamaları Eğitiminin Etkisi

Yıl 2025, Sayı: 11, 10 - 17, 14.04.2025
https://doi.org/10.58252/artukluhealth.1612108

Öz

Giriş: İlaç hataları, küresel bir sağlık sorunudur. Yetişkin hastalara kıyasla çocuk hastalarda ilaç hataları daha sık görülmektedir.
Yöntem: Çalışma yarı deneysel araştırma türlerinden biri olan ön test son test kontrol gruplu olarak yürütülmüştür. Araştırmanın örneklemini 2022-2023 Eğitim Öğretim Yılı Bahar Dönemi Gazi Üniversitesi Hemşirelik Fakültesi, Hemşirelik Anabilim Dalı’nda öğrenim gören 3. sınıf öğrencileri oluşturmaktadır. Verilerin toplanması için “Öğrenci Tanımlayıcı Özellikler Formu”, “Pediatrik İlaç Uygulama Gözlem Formu”, “Akran Mentörlüğü Değerlendirme Ölçeği” kullanılmıştır. Çalışma iki aşamada yürütülmüştür. Birinci aşamada akran mentörler eğitilmiştir. İkinci aşamada; akran eğiticiler ve yetişkin araştırmacılar, öğrencileri eğitmiştir. Verilerin analiz sürecinde, gruplar arasında karşılaştırma yapmak için bağımsız gruplarda t-testi kullanılmıştır. Grup içi karşılaştırmalarda ise bağımlı gruplarda t testi yapılmıştır.
Bulgular: Gruplar (akran eğitim grubu n=90, yetişkin eğitim grubu n=88), benzer sosyodemografik özelliklere sahiptir (p>0,05). Akran ve yetişkin mentörlüğü grubunda yer alan öğrencilerin ön test ve son test puan artışları istatiksel olarak anlamlı olup, gruplar arasında anlamlı bir fark yoktur (p>0,05).
Sonuç: Araştırma sonucunda hemşirelik 3. sınıf öğrencilerinin çocuklarda ilaç uygulama sürecine akran öğretiminin olumlu etkisi olduğunu gösteren bulgular elde edilmiştir.

The Effect of Medication Practices Training with Peer Education on Nursing Students Taking Child Health and Diseases Nursing Course

Yıl 2025, Sayı: 11, 10 - 17, 14.04.2025
https://doi.org/10.58252/artukluhealth.1612108

Öz

Introduction: Medication errors are a global health problem. They are more common in pediatric patients than in adult patients.
Methods: The study was conducted as a pre-test and post-test control group, which is one of the quasi-experimental research types. The sample for this research project comprises third-year students enrolled in the Department of Nursing, Faculty of Nursing, Gazi University, during the spring semester of the 2022-2023 academic year. The "Student Descriptive Characteristics Form", "Pediatric Medication Administration Observation Form", and "Peer Mentoring Evaluation Scale" were used to collect the data. The study was conducted in two stages. In the first stage, peer mentors were trained. In the second stage, peer educators and adult researchers trained the students. In the data analysis process, a t-test was used in independent groups to make comparisons between groups. In the context of intra-group comparisons, a t-test was conducted on independent groups.
Results: The groups (peer education group n=90, adult education group n=88) have similar sociodemographic characteristics (p>0.05). The pre-test and post-test score increases of the students in the peer and adult mentoring groups are statistically significant, and there is no significant difference between the groups (p>0.05).
Conclusion: As a result of the research, findings were obtained showing that peer teaching positively affected the pediatric medication administration process of 3rd year nursing students.
